Choosing the Right Material
Selecting the right material for your bedsheets is vital for guaranteeing convenience and sturdiness. The choice of material significantly affects your sleep top quality and total satisfaction. Common products include cotton, bamboo, polyester, and linen, each with unique properties that cater to numerous preferences.
Cotton is a preferred selection because of its gentleness, breathability, and capacity to wick wetness away from the body. Amongst cotton selections, Egyptian and Pima cotton are renowned for their exceptional top quality and long life. Linen, made from flax fibers, offers exceptional breathability and an one-of-a-kind appearance, making it optimal for warmer climates but might call for more like keep its look.
Polyester, usually mixed with cotton, provides longevity and crease resistance, although it may not supply the same breathability (bedding sets). Bamboo sheets, obtained from sustainable sources, are normally hypoallergenic and moisture-wicking, appealing to eco-conscious customers
When choosing bedsheet material, consider your individual preferences relating to feeling, temperature level regulation, and upkeep. Understanding these factors will certainly aid you make an informed decision, making sure that your bedding enhances your sleep experience while providing long-lasting convenience.
Cleaning Your Bedsheets Correctly
Keeping the sanitation and quality of your bedsheets is vital for improving both hygiene and comfort. To attain optimum outcomes, it is crucial to comply with specific cleaning guidelines. Constantly check the care tag on your sheets for producer directions, as various products may have distinct cleaning demands.
Generally, cleaning your bedsheets every one to two weeks is suggested, specifically if you sweat throughout sleep or have allergic reactions. Utilize a gentle cleaning agent that is cost-free of rough chemicals to prevent fabric deterioration - bedding sets. When it concerns water temperature, go with warm water for cotton sheets to successfully eliminate dirt and allergens, while fragile textiles might call for cool water
Be cautious not to overload the washing maker; this can prevent sheets from being cleaned thoroughly. In addition, consider using a mesh washing bag for fragile sheets to decrease rubbing. Pre-treat those locations with a light stain remover prior to washing. if your sheets are heavily dirtied or tarnished.
Finally, prevent utilizing fabric conditioners, as they can leave a residue that lessens breathability. By sticking to these cleaning methods, you can extend the life of your bedsheets while making certain a tidy and comfortable sleeping environment.
Reliable Drying Methods
Correctly drying your bedsheets is just as critical as cleaning them, as it influences both their long life and comfort. There are 2 key approaches for drying sheets: air drying out and device drying out, each with its own benefits.
Air drying is the gentlest technique, preserving the textile's stability and structure. To air completely dry, hang your sheets outside on a sunny day, enabling fresh air and sunshine to eliminate moisture More about the author and odors. Ensure they are curtained equally to stay clear of creases, and consider drying out or utilizing a clothesline shelf for interior drying out.
Equipment drying, on the other hand, is fast and hassle-free. It is suggested to get rid of sheets while slightly wet to reduce wrinkles, after that finish drying them by hanging them in a well-ventilated area.
Despite the method chosen, guarantee that bedsheets are entirely dry prior to keeping them to avoid mildew and smell. Proper drying out techniques not just enhance comfort however likewise extend the life-span of your sheets.
Keeping Your Bedsheets Appropriately
Reliable storage space of your bedsheets is vital for protecting their top quality and ensuring they stay fresh for usage. Begin by folding your sheets nicely to decrease creases and creases.
Next, pick check my reference the ideal storage space atmosphere. A cool, completely dry area is excellent to stop wetness buildup, which can bring about mold or mildew. Stay their website clear of locations that experience temperature level variations, such as attic rooms or cellars. Plastic containers are ideal for long-term storage space; nevertheless, take into consideration using breathable cotton or linen bags to enable air circulation while protecting versus dust.
Tag your storage space containers or bags clearly to assist in easy gain access to and company. Group sheets by size and collection, such as queen or king, to improve your option procedure when transforming your bed linens. Ensure that your storage space area is tidy and free of parasites, as these can damage your bed linens. By adhering to these guidelines, you can maintain the integrity of your bedsheets and enjoy their convenience for several years to come.
